首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Chart.js折线图x轴标签舍入

Chart.js是一个流行的JavaScript图表库,用于在网页上创建各种类型的图表,包括折线图。折线图是一种用于显示数据随时间或其他连续变量变化的图表类型。

在Chart.js中,x轴标签是用于表示数据点在x轴上的位置的标签。x轴标签通常用于显示时间、日期或其他连续变量的值。当数据点的x轴值是连续的数字时,x轴标签可以是数字或日期格式。

对于折线图的x轴标签舍入,可以通过Chart.js的配置选项来实现。具体来说,可以使用Chart.js的回调函数来自定义x轴标签的显示方式。以下是一个示例代码,演示如何将x轴标签舍入到整数:

代码语言:txt
复制
var chart = new Chart(ctx, {
    type: 'line',
    data: {
        labels: ['1.2', '2.7', '3.5', '4.9', '5.3'],
        datasets: [{
            label: 'Data',
            data: [1, 2, 3, 4, 5],
            borderColor: 'blue',
            fill: false
        }]
    },
    options: {
        scales: {
            x: {
                ticks: {
                    callback: function(value, index, values) {
                        return Math.round(value); // 将x轴标签舍入到整数
                    }
                }
            }
        }
    }
});

在上述代码中,通过在x轴的ticks选项中定义一个回调函数,可以自定义x轴标签的显示方式。在这个回调函数中,使用Math.round()函数将x轴标签的值舍入到最接近的整数。

这是一个简单的示例,你可以根据自己的需求进行更复杂的舍入操作,比如保留小数位数或使用其他舍入规则。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云云数据库MySQL。腾讯云云服务器提供可靠的云计算基础设施,可用于部署和运行Chart.js图表库。腾讯云云数据库MySQL是一种高性能、可扩展的关系型数据库服务,可用于存储和管理Chart.js图表库所需的数据。

腾讯云云服务器产品介绍链接:https://cloud.tencent.com/product/cvm 腾讯云云数据库MySQL产品介绍链接:https://cloud.tencent.com/product/cdb_mysql

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券